共计 1112 个字符,预计需要花费 3 分钟才能阅读完成。
解决 YashanDB 知识库 sys 登录账户被锁问题:详细步骤与指南
在数据库管理领域,YashanDB 是一个备受关注的知识库系统。它以其强大的功能和灵活性,被广泛应用于各种企业级应用中。然而,即使是这样的高级系统,也可能遇到一些常见的问题,例如 sys 登录账户被锁。本文将提供一份详细的步骤和指南,帮助您解决这个问题,并确保您的 YashanDB 知识库系统运行顺畅。
了解问题
首先,我们需要了解为什么 sys 登录账户会被锁。在 YashanDB 中,sys 账户是系统的超级管理员账户,拥有最高的权限。为了保护系统安全,YashanDB 设置了一系列的安全机制,包括账户锁定。当 sys 账户连续输入错误的密码超过一定的次数时,系统会自动锁定该账户,以防止未授权的访问。
解决步骤
步骤 1:确认账户被锁
要解决这个问题,我们首先需要确认 sys 账户确实是被锁定了。您可以通过尝试登录 YashanDB 的数据库管理界面来确认。如果系统提示“账户被锁定”,那么您就需要按照以下步骤来解锁。
步骤 2:查找解锁方式
在 YashanDB 中,解锁 sys 账户通常有几种方法。一种是通过数据库的命令行界面,使用特定的命令来解锁。另一种是通过数据库的图形化管理工具,比如 YashanDB Studio,来进行解锁。
步骤 3:使用命令行解锁
如果您选择使用命令行来解锁,您需要按照以下步骤操作:
- 打开命令行界面。
- 连接到 YashanDB 数据库。
- 使用以下命令来解锁 sys 账户:
sql
ALTER USER sys ACCOUNT UNLOCK;
- 执行命令后,sys 账户应该已经被解锁。
步骤 4:使用图形化管理工具解锁
如果您更习惯使用图形化管理工具,可以按照以下步骤操作:
- 打开 YashanDB Studio。
- 连接到 YashanDB 数据库。
- 在“安全性”选项卡下,找到“用户”部分。
- 右键点击 sys 账户,选择“解锁”。
- 确认操作后,sys 账户应该已经被解锁。
预防措施
解决了 sys 账户被锁的问题后,我们应该采取一些预防措施,以避免类似的问题再次发生。以下是一些建议:
- 定期更改密码 :定期更改 sys 账户的密码,可以减少密码被猜测的风险。
- 使用强密码 :确保 sys 账户的密码足够复杂,包含大小写字母、数字和特殊字符。
- 限制登录尝试 :设置登录尝试的最大次数,超过次数后自动锁定账户。
- 监控账户活动 :定期检查 sys 账户的活动日志,以便及时发现异常行为。
总结
在数据库管理中,遇到 sys 账户被锁的问题是相当常见的。通过理解问题的原因,并按照上述步骤操作,您应该能够轻松解决这个问题。同时,采取一些预防措施,可以大大降低类似问题再次发生的风险。希望这篇文章能帮助您顺利解决 YashanDB 知识库 sys 登录账户被锁的问题,并提高您的数据库管理技能。